Career path

Career Role (Space Station Design) Description
Spacecraft Systems Engineer Design, develop, and test the integrated systems of a space station, ensuring optimal functionality and reliability. High demand for expertise in propulsion, power, and thermal control systems.
Orbital Mechanics Specialist Specialize in the precise calculations and predictions of spacecraft trajectories and maneuvers within the Earth's orbit and beyond. Crucial for efficient space station operations.
Structural & Materials Engineer (Aerospace) Design and analyze the structural integrity of the space station, selecting materials that can withstand the harsh space environment. Expertise in lightweight yet strong materials is vital.
Avionics Systems Engineer Responsible for the design, development, and integration of the electronic systems onboard the space station, covering communication, navigation, and power systems.
Space Station Operations Manager Oversee the day-to-day operations of the space station, ensuring the safety and efficiency of all systems and personnel. Strong leadership and problem-solving skills are needed.
